Log Holders, Fireplace accessories log holder

Log holders are a crucial fireplace accessory that serves both practical and aesthetic purposes. They keep firewood organized and easily accessible, ensuring a steady supply of fuel for your fire. By elevating logs off the floor, log holders promote proper airflow, which is essential for efficient combustion and minimizes smoke production.

Moreover, log holders contribute to the overall safety of your fireplace. They prevent logs from rolling out and creating a hazard, reducing the risk of burns or property damage. Additionally, they help to contain embers and sparks, preventing them from spreading and potentially causing a fire.

Log Holder Design and Materials

Fireplace Accessories Log Holder

The design and material of a log holder play a crucial role in its durability, aesthetics, and functionality. Here’s a detailed exploration of the various designs and materials used in log holders.

Wrought Iron Log Holders

  • Wrought iron is a sturdy and durable material, making it an excellent choice for log holders.
  • Wrought iron log holders are often intricate and decorative, adding an elegant touch to any fireplace.
  • However, wrought iron can be heavy and prone to rust if not properly maintained.

Cast Iron Log Holders

  • Cast iron is another durable material that is commonly used in log holders.
  • Cast iron log holders are typically heavier than wrought iron holders, providing stability and durability.
  • They are also less prone to rust and can withstand high temperatures.

Wooden Log Holders

  • Wooden log holders are a more traditional and rustic option.
  • They are lightweight and easy to move, making them suitable for smaller spaces.
  • Wooden log holders are not as durable as wrought iron or cast iron, but they can add a cozy and natural touch to a fireplace.

Log Holder Styles and Finishes

Log holders come in a wide range of styles, from traditional to modern and rustic, to complement any fireplace design. Different finishes, such as black, bronze, and brushed nickel, enhance the overall appearance, adding a touch of elegance or a more industrial look.

Traditional Log Holders

Traditional log holders often feature intricate scrollwork or decorative details, evoking a classic and timeless aesthetic. They are typically made from wrought iron or cast iron, providing durability and a substantial presence.

See also  Electric Fireplace Heater Insert

Modern Log Holders

Modern log holders embrace clean lines and minimalist design, often incorporating geometric shapes or sleek curves. They are commonly made from stainless steel or powder-coated metal, offering a contemporary and sophisticated touch.

Rustic Log Holders

Rustic log holders exude a warm and inviting charm, featuring natural materials such as wood, stone, or leather. They often incorporate rough-hewn edges or distressed finishes, adding a touch of ruggedness to the fireplace area.

Finishes

The finish of a log holder can significantly impact its appearance and durability. Black finishes create a sleek and sophisticated look, while bronze finishes add a touch of warmth and patina. Brushed nickel finishes offer a modern and industrial aesthetic, and powder-coated finishes provide durability and resistance to scratches.

In addition to their aesthetic appeal, log holders also offer a range of practical features that enhance their functionality and convenience.

Built-in Tools

Log holders with built-in tools, such as pokers and tongs, provide added convenience by eliminating the need for separate tools.

  • Pokers:Built-in pokers allow for easy adjustment and manipulation of logs, making it easier to maintain a consistent fire.
  • Tongs:Integrated tongs facilitate the safe and effortless handling of hot logs, reducing the risk of burns or accidents.

Adjustable Heights and Rolling Wheels

Adjustable heights and rolling wheels provide increased versatility and ease of use for log holders.

  • Adjustable Heights:Log holders with adjustable heights allow for customization to accommodate different fireplace sizes and seating arrangements, ensuring optimal viewing and heat distribution.
  • Rolling Wheels:Rolling wheels enable easy movement of the log holder, allowing for quick and effortless repositioning or cleaning.
